Security and Compliance Considerations
Encryption protocols wrap biometric templates before they leave the device, and servers store only mathematical representations rather than raw images. Observers from research organizations such as the University of Nevada's gaming laboratory have examined how these templates integrate with existing anti-money-laundering monitoring systems. Their findings indicate that biometric-linked transactions generate clearer audit trails, which assists regulatory bodies in reviewing large prize pool disbursements.
Operators must still accommodate users who opt out of biometric features. In those cases, fallback procedures typically combine one-time passcodes with knowledge-based authentication, though data shows these pathways extend transaction times and occasionally reduce participation rates in time-sensitive live table events.
